Grand Central Terminal

Grand Central Terminal, a commuter rail station in Midtown Manhattan, is located at 42nd Street and Park Avenue. Located at 42nd Street and Park Avenue, the terminal serves commuters who travel by train throughout the northern portions of the New York City metropolitan area. It is the southern terminus of the Metro-North Railroad's Harlem, Hudson and New Haven Lines.

Cooperstown

The Village of Cooperstown in New York State, is a central New York village located at the southern tip of Otsego Lake. It houses the National Baseball Hall of Fame as well as the Fenimore Art Museum. The first house American fine and folk arts, as well a garden overlooking the lake.
